Glass Fabrication Manager

About the position

FAB Manager

Basic Function:

• Provide the leadership, planning, organization, direction, coordination, and control to meet the technical, financial, and delivery objectives of the

Fabrication Department.

 

Requirements:

• US Person as defined by 22 CFR 120.15 (Citizen, Permanent Resident).

• BS degree in engineering or equivalent experience.

• 10+ years experience in optical fabrication manufacturing or equivalent

experience.

• 5 years minimum experience as a supervisor (preferred).

• Fluent in compositional and conversational English.

• Proficient with various optical metrology equipment.

• Thorough understanding of all relevant national and international optical

specifications (MIL specs, ISO, ANSI, DIN3140).

• Demonstrated experience with statistical process control (SPC) concepts andmethods.

• Extensive experience in polishing infrared materials, including but not limitedto:

o Germanium

o Silicon

o Zinc Selenide

o Gallium Arsenide

o And other IR, crystalline, hard, and soft materials

• Ability to problem solve issues associated with manufacture of precision

optics.

• Ability to set up, operate, and maintain fabrication equipment without

supervision or direction.

• Fluent in operation of the following metrology equipment:

o Fizeau interferometer

o Auto collimators

o Calipers

o Micrometers

o Surface Profilometers

 

• Ability to perform in the following working conditions:

o Able to stand for long periods of time

o Exposure to chemicals, solvents, and oils

o Use of PPE

 

Reporting Relationships:

 

The Manager, FAB reports to the Vice President of Manufacturing / Engineering.

• The following positions report to the Manager/FAB:

o FAB Technicians (all levels and types).

Authority:

• Hire, fire, change the compensation and/or duties of, or to promote

employees in a direct reporting relationship, provided these actions fall within

established company policy and budget constraints.

• Make purchases of equipment, material, operating supplies, and professional

services as approved in the company budget.

• Develop and implement department operating policies and procedures

consistent with established company policies and procedures.

• Manage the daily operating activities for all optical fabrication processes,

including resource allocation, job scheduling, and personnel matters.

• To direct the work activity of subordinates.

 

Responsibilities:

• Follow Reynard Quality Management System (QMS)

• The Manager, FAB is responsible for the following planning and organizing activities:

o Design the most cost effective and high yielding process from raw material

to finished component

o Ability to design tooling and generate process documents for the

fabrication process.

o Daily status review of open Sales Orders, including best estimate of %

complete and Estimated Time to Completion (ETC).

o Plan and coordinate FAB department resources to most efficiently meet

the needs, expectations and schedules of Reynard Customers.

o Develop proper inventory and re-order levels for selected FAB department

supplies and materials.

o Specify and submit [RFQ / PO]’s for materials and supplies required for

timely delivery of product.

o Estimate and prepare an annual FAB Department Capital Budget.

o Establish and monitor the career development and advancement of

subordinates.

 

The Manager, FAB is responsible for the following supervising control

activities:

o Train junior technicians.

o Verify technical accuracy and completeness of all departmental routers;

work with Sales department to resolve issues as required.

o Operate and maintain conventional polishing spindles and/or CP

polishers.

o Ensure all product is properly inspected and meets all IP requirements

prior to delivery to next manufacturing step.

o Establish and maintain Quality and Performance Standards for FAB

department personnel.

o Provide [hands-on / verbal] technical assistance to Optical Technicians

as required to ensure efficient manufacture of compliant product

o Work with other department managers as required to efficiently resolve

resource allocation issues.

 

The Manager, FAB is responsible for the following communication activities:

o Attend the Production Meeting and provide status / support as required.

o Participate in new job opportunity (BOE) meetings.

o Have sufficient contact with Sales personnel to clearly ascertain, support,

and manage Customer needs and expectations.

o Institute staff meetings as appropriate to ensure FAB department

personnel are aware of objectives and progress of the company and are in

compliance with company policies and procedures.

o Periodically review, evaluate, and provide constructive criticism to

department personnel on the quality of their work.

• R&D of new materials and processes.

• The Manager, FAB will assume other responsibilities as assigned by

Supervisor/Manager
